What Is the Cost of Living Near Monterey?

Understanding the cost of living near Monterey is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Lloyd's Shoes.
Monterey's Cost of Living Index is approximately 174.1 (74.1% more expensive than US average; 24.5% more than CA average). Desirable coastal tourist destination, very high housing costs, and generally high prices for goods and services. When planning your budget based on a salary from Lloyd's Shoes,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,400 - $3,600+ A significant portion of Lloyd's Shoes sal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$180 - $290 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$95 (MST mon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$480 - $720 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$850+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$420 - $780+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,025 - $6,245+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
